我想知道执行一个PHP for循环需要多少毫秒。
我知道一个泛型算法的结构,但不知道如何在PHP中实现它:
Begin
init1 = timer(); // where timer() is the amount of milliseconds from midnight
the loop begin
some code
the loop end
total = timer() - init1;
End

你可以通过以下方式使用微时间(true):
把这个放在你的php文件的开头:
//place this before any script you want to calculate time
$time_start = microtime(true);
//你的脚本代码在这里
// do something
把这个放在你的php文件的末尾:
// Display Script End time
$time_end = microtime(true);
//dividing with 60 will give the execution time in minutes other wise seconds
$execution_time = ($time_end - $time_start)/60;
//execution time of the script
echo '<b>Total Execution Time:</b> '.$execution_time.' Mins';
它将在几分钟内输出结果。

我的方法是使用hrtime,它是为性能指标而创建的,它独立于系统时间。Hrtime不受系统时间变化的影响。hrtime自PHP 7.3.0起可用
$start = hrtime(true);
sleep(5); // do something, in your case a loop
$end = hrtime(true);
$eta = $end - $start;
// convert nanoseconds to milliseconds
$eta /= 1e+6;
echo "Code block was running for $eta milliseconds";
输出:
代码块运行了5000.495206毫秒

您的想法是正确的,不过microtime()函数可以提供更精确的计时。
如果循环内的内容是快速的,则可能的表观消耗时间将为零。如果是这样,则围绕该代码封装另一个循环并重复调用它。请确保将差值除以迭代次数,以得到每一次的时间。我已经分析了需要10,000,000次迭代才能获得一致、可靠的计时结果的代码。
